首页 > 解决方案 > 如何结合这两个python脚本?

问题描述

如何组合这两个 python 脚本。我正在尝试在 eventghost 中使用它来捕获带有标题名称的活动窗口的屏幕截图

我可以使用屏幕截图来恢复 PC 会话以防 Windows 崩溃

抱歉,如果我以错误的格式格式化我的问题。很长一段时间后我回到这里并尽力以最好的方式提出我的查询

import ImageGrab, datetime
im = ImageGrab.grab()
date = datetime.datetime.now()
str = date.strftime("%Y%m%d%H%M%S")
im.save(r'D:\temp\DELETE NOW\screenshot%s.png' % str)

---------------------------

import win32gui
w=win32gui
w.GetWindowText (w.GetForegroundWindow())

标签: pythonpython-3.x

解决方案


不确定您要以什么顺序运行它们,但是:

import ImageGrab, datetime
import win32gui

w=win32gui
w.GetWindowText (w.GetForegroundWindow())

im = ImageGrab.grab()
date = datetime.datetime.now()
str = date.strftime("%Y%m%d%H%M%S")
im.save(r'D:\temp\DELETE NOW\screenshot%s.png' % str)

推荐阅读